    But five minutes later, after Pittman had replaced Connell, Town finally got off the mark.

    After the ball had bobbled to the edge of the box following an attack, McLaughlin tried his luck with a volley that deflected up and over a rooted Walker and into the net.

    Pittman celebrated as if he was trying claiming it, but the goal was credited to the Northern Irishman.

    Nevertheless, it had been a lively cameo by Pittman following his introduction and after he was flagged offside when he had looked on, the American-born frontman linked-up well with John-Lewis to go one-on-one with Walker.​

    Grimsby played Bristol Rovers today in the promotion play-off final. The game ended 1-1 and went to penalties which Bristol Rovers won 5-3. Pittman came on in the 70th minute and missed his penalty in the shootout by blasting it over the crossbar.

    http://www.bbc.com/sport/0/football/32679757

    He finished the season with 10 goals and 7 assists in 33 games. He is on a one year contract.

    Following the departure of Lenell John-Lewis to Newport – after turning down Town's contract offer – Jon-Paul Pittman is currently the club's only recognised senior striker.

    And while Hurst believes that the American-born frontman will be a 'major player' next season, he's determined to bolster his attacking options.​
